Darwin Nunez and Luis Diaz may have shared a fatal connection at Anfield, but on this night they faced off against each other in a World Cup qualifying match between Uruguay and Colombia.

James Rodriguez, formerly of Everton, volleyed in the game-winning goal for Colombia shortly after the half-hour mark. But immediately after halftime, Mathias Olivera was all set to come in from a corner and tie the score.

Shortly after, Mateus Uribe put the home team ahead again, but a late red card to Camilo Vargas handed the visitors the victory.

Vargas gave Uruguay a draw when, in stoppage time, he committed a foul inside the penalty area and gave up a penalty kick, which Nunez converted from 12 yards out.

After a heated match for their respective countries, Liverpool’s South American pair embraced and spoke briefly on the field after the final whistle.

On Wednesday, Nunez’s Uruguayan team will face Brazil, although he will likely not face his team’s goalkeeper.

Manager Tite started Ederson in goal and Alisson on the bench for Brazil’s 1-1 draw with Venezuela in World Cup qualification play.

Liverpool’s goalkeeper has 61 caps for his country but hasn’t played since the 2022 World Cup.

Diaz and Colombia face Ecuador on Wednesday before returning to Anfield to play Everton again on October 21.
